Synopsis

Kananase Yu is just an ordinary high-school student. Since he has mysterious inside knowledge about piloting a mecha, he is recruited by the International Military Organization as a potential test pilot for a new mobile armor. However, apparently there are other young recruits around his age, including one of his classmates, were recruited as test pilot as well. Now Kananase Yu must prove that he is the best to be the test pilot. (Source: ANN)

Audience Consensus

Ginsoukikou Ordian had potential, but its confusing and poorly explained plot ultimately undermines the experience. While the art and characters are decent, the story's incoherence and abrupt ending leave viewers frustrated. The series is more likely to disappoint than impress due to its narrative issues.
